Job Description

The Customer Relationship Management (CRM) team is part of Payment Product Development (PPD) CRM Technology team and is responsible for managing system requirements, design, development, integration, quality assurance, implementation and maintenance of corporate applications. The team works closely with business owners of these services to deliver industry leading packaged software and customer developed solutions.

The candidate will work as part of the CRM team to build and support applications to improve the effectiveness and efficiency of the Microsoft Dynamics CRM business function. This role will participate in design, development, testing and support of CRM applications and ensure successful delivery of business capabilities. The ideal candidate will bring strong experience in developing technical solutions in CRM area.
